The Opportunity

India's municipal corporation reservation notifications face recurring legal challenges over quota percentages and backward community identification. The Bengaluru notification is already expected to be challenged in court, revealing a systemic gap in compliance expertise and litigation support services for civic bodies implementing complex, multi-layered reservation systems.

Market Size

₹500-800 crore annually across India's ~4,000+ municipal corporations; driven by electoral commission compliance, court-mandated reviews, and litigation support (₹50-200 lakh per case × multiple corporations)

Business Model

B2B service firm offering: (1) Electoral law compliance consulting to UDDs/municipal corporations pre-notification, (2) Litigation support & expert testimony for anticipated court challenges, (3) Training programs for civic staff on reservation rule implementation

Compliance audit & notification drafting: ₹15-30 lakh per corporationLitigation support & expert witness fees: ₹5-20 lakh per caseTraining workshops for civic staff: ₹2-5 lakh per batch
